Synopsis

Sophia is thrown out by her husband, Marvin Carson, after being plotted against by her mother-in-law and her husband's childhood love as they drugged her. And, made her sleep with a complete stranger. A complete stranger who fell in love with Sophia in just a night. However, his love was only rewarded with a note of being abandoned in the morning rather than the smiling face of the woman he decided to spend eternity with. But, bounded by the words on the note left by his lover and his love for her. He couldn't search for the love of his life. The one who made his stone cold heart beat. And then, stole it away. As for Sophia, she got involved in an accident and forgot all the memories that she and the stranger shared in one night. The memories of trust, respect, dependency and matters of heart. As the two were forced to spend seven years apart, according to the wishes of fate. So, what happens when fate determines that their suffering is now to be over? Now, that these two people have children that deserve the affection from both of their parents? "There are 100% chances of your plans failing." "Hey! Who are you, Mister!?" "Yes! Who are you?" "Your father and your mother's man, whose position you are desperately trying to give away to another man."

Chapter 0 - The Amnesiac Porcelain Doll

"Sophia! Sophia! Where are you?" Marvin Carson, the heir to Young's Enterprises yelled as he called out for a woman named Sophia while placing his office bag on the dinner table.

"In the kitchen, honey!" Sophia's voice echoed from the adjacent room, followed by the sound of clanging utensils. Marvin made his way towards the kitchen, still in his office attire, a grey suit and red tie. He found Sophia, his wife, busy at the stove, stirring a pot of creamy soup.

"How was work today?" Sophia asked, turning to face him.

"Eh, the usual," Marvin replied, shrugging off his blazer and hanging it on a nearby chair. "I had to sit through a board meeting that seemed to last forever. But it's all worth it when I come home to you."

Sophia chuckled, "Flattery will get you everywhere, Mr. Carson."

Marvin walked up to her, wrapped his arms around her waist and planted a kiss on her cheek. "Won't it? Maybe then scolding you for cooking in your sick state definitely will get me somewhere, Mrs. Carson. How many times do I have to tell you to leave this work for the maids? Your main focus should be me and your health, Sophia."

Sophia rolled her eyes but couldn't help but smile. "I'm fine, Marvin. And, I've been like this since God knows for how long. I can't even remember those memories we've spent together. The least I can do to make up for it is to take care of my husband."

Marvin shook his head, "You're stubborn as always, but I'll let it slide for tonight. What's for dinner?" he asked, peering over her shoulder.

"Potato and leek soup," Sophia replied, offering him a spoonful from the pot. "Try it and tell me what you think."

Marvin took a sip, his taste buds tingling with joy. "Mmm, delicious as always," he praised, wiping his mouth with a napkin.

Sophia beamed at the compliment. "I'm glad you like it. You know, I was thinking that we should go out to dinner tonight instead."

Marvin raised an eyebrow, "Oh really? Where do you have in mind?"

"There's a new French restaurant that opened up downtown. I read some great reviews about it, and I thought we could try it out."

Marvin nodded, "Sounds perfect. I could use some French cuisine in my life."

Sophia smiled, "Great, let me just finish up here and get ready."

As Sophia continued cooking the soup, Marvin poured himself a glass of wine and settled at the kitchen counter. He watched in silence as Sophia chopped up some herbs and sprinkled them into the soup, her movements graceful and fluid. He couldn't help but feel grateful that he had her in his life.

Or should he say thankful for the moment, he tricked this God-like beauty. Capturing her and then caging her into his home and his life.

As Sophia was done with her cooking she took off her apron and walked to their room to change while thinking about the smile on her husband's face. But, as her back faded from Marvin's view into their room upstairs, his mind took him back to the incident when he first met Sophia three years ago.

The snow storm raged out as Marvin Carson was seated in the back seat looking at the mild snowy storm outside from the window of his luxurious warm car. When suddenly the driver hit the brakes, making Marvin yell in frustration.

"What the hell, man!" Marvin shouted at the driver.

"I'm sorry sir, there's some sort of obstruction on the road. It's not safe to drive any further," the driver explained. Marvin huffed in annoyance and opened the car door to step out and see what was going on.

As he walked towards the front of the car, he saw a woman stumbling towards them, her face hidden under a hooded coat. She was shivering uncontrollably and looked like she was about to collapse any moment.

"Please help me," the woman croaked out, reaching out towards him. "I need help."

Marvin's first instinct was to ignore her and get back into the car telling the driver to drive away, but something about her made him stop. He tried to look at her trembling frame carefully through the white winds of the raging storm and then back at his driver, who was already getting out of the car to help her.

After wrapping her in blankets, they called an ambulance and took her back to Marvin's mansion. There the maids, nurses and his family doctor cleaned and nursed Sophia while Marvin waited outside his room wondering what made him bring an unknown woman to his home.

Three hours.

Three hours, he waited outside his room, leaning on the wall almost dozing off to sleep a few times, before jerking back to reality.

"Sir, you can come in." One of the maids called Marvin inside as he walked into the room, a little sleepy. But as soon as his eyes landed on Sophia who was lying there like a sleeping beauty. All the sleep in his eyes somehow vanished into thin air.

He didn't remember a single word of what the doctor said before leaving. All he remembered was that the medicines prescribed for the angelic lady were kept on the table.

Everyone left Marvin and the defenseless little lady in the room by themselves as Marvin sat next to her in the doctor's seat admiring the human doll's beautiful face.

Thinking of how to own such an unearthly beauty who has presented herself to him.

As soon as the thought crossed Marvin's mind, Sophia's eyes snapped open as she jerked up to sit on the bed, looking around, confused. And, before she knew it, the words that should have been in her mind was on her lips.

"Who am I? Where am I?" The trembling beauty asked Marvin as her body tensed further. Her question made Marvin stunned for a moment then smile his crooked devil-like smile for another.

"Wifey, you're finally awake. Did you know how much I was worried? How many times do I have to tell you, you're body is too weak for you to go out by yourself." The lies that left Marvin's lips made Sophia furrow her eyebrows in confusion. As Marvin got up from his seat wearing a troubled expression, snaking his hand behind Sophia's neck only to kiss her forehead.

Being a witness to such a gentle action, Sophia couldn't help but believe even the lie that left Marvin's lips as tears rolled down her eyes. Guilt overrode her heart as she cursed herself for forgetting the moments she had spent with such a loving husband.

"Hubby, I'm sorry. I can't... I can't remember my own name. I don't remember anything... I'm sorry." Her ragged breath, trembling state and confused mind presented Marvin an excellent opportunity to capture his newfound doll, who he was going to keep in his house like a trophy.

"It's okay, baby. Hush. I'm here. Everything will be fine. Don't worry. Your name is Sophia. Okay? And, you are my wife. Your parents died in an accident, baby. That left your fragile body in a traumatic and weak state. It's not your fault, honey. It'll all be alright." Marvin's crafty words comforted a crying Sophia as he hugged her trembling state, smirking on his good fate to be able to catch such an unearthly, untouched beauty.

From now on, she was his. His Goddess to worship. His trophy to clean. And, his wife to take care of him.

Little did Marvin know, that he had given Sophia the exact same she owned before she lost her memories being reduced to nothing but a porcelain doll for Marvin's amusement.

Marvin, who had a reputation for being a womanizer, did exactly what his treacherous nature would allow him to do.

And, that was to entrap an innocent woman until he had grown tired of her.

Marvin snapped back to the present as Sophia descended the stairs, her hair neatly styled and her little black dress hugging her curves. He couldn't help but admire how effortlessly beautiful she looked.

"Ready to go?" he asked, standing up from his seat.

Sophia smiled, "Yes, let's go."

As they made their way out, Marvin's mind couldn't help but wander back to that fateful day when he met Sophia, wondering what secrets could his wife have, that were hidden from him as well as her. But for now, he decided to push those thoughts aside and enjoy the night with his beloved wife.

The beloved wife, whom he had never actually married. Just tricked her into being by his side.
